A set of Cursor rules for strict TypeScript development and an OpenSpec workflow, where proposed changes are documented before coding.

In plain words
What is it for?
It is for requiring TypeScript strict mode, typed public functions, change proposals, specification updates, and task lists.
Why use it?
It helps prevent loosely typed code and makes planned changes easier to review before implementation begins.

What it actually says


Module: coding-standards/typescript-standards (v1.0.0)

TypeScript Standards

Strict Mode

  • Always enable strict mode in tsconfig.json.
  • Avoid any; prefer unknown with narrowing.
  • All public functions must have explicit return types.

Module: workflows/openspec-workflow (v1.0.0)

OpenSpec Workflow

Drafting

  • Create proposal.md before writing code.
  • Define spec deltas under specs/.
  • Break work into tasks.md.
